not enough values to unpack (expected 6, got 3)
时间: 2023-11-27 07:47:46 浏览: 118
浅谈PHP中pack、unpack的详细用法
这个错误通常是由于尝试将一个长度不足的序列解包为长度不足的变量列表而引起的。例如,如果您尝试将一个包含3个元素的列表解包为4个变量,则会出现“not enough values to unpack (expected 4, got 3)”的错误消息。以下是一个例子:
```python
a, b, c, d, e, f = [1, 2, 3]
```
在这个例子中,我们尝试将一个长度为3的列表解包为6个变量,因此会出现“not enough values to unpack (expected 6, got 3)”的错误消息。
如果您遇到这个错误,可以检查您的代码,确保您正在尝试解包正确长度的序列。如果您不确定序列的长度,可以使用len()函数来确定它的长度。
阅读全文